Output 5f5c31568671778d827eec63589c2e978f9d3cbad9246a6b40df10e0e178ffd3:30

value
695565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b50de09397932bb481b5ce9af129e42ccfbc6a3 OP_EQUAL
address
34BT3V1EkWoSvAFKqU1ii5yA9RUSGhLUxm
transaction
5f5c31568671778d827eec63589c2e978f9d3cbad9246a6b40df10e0e178ffd3
spent
true